What Is “Original Carton Consolidation” — and How Is It Different from Standard Consolidation? #
In the parcel forwarding industry, “consolidation” means repacking multiple parcels stored at a transit warehouse into a single box to reduce shipping costs. There are two common approaches:
- New box consolidation: The warehouse provides a brand-new carton and repacks all items into it. A box material fee is usually charged.
- Original carton consolidation (using the parcel’s own box): One of your existing parcel boxes is used as the outer carton, and the contents of the other parcels — or the parcels themselves — are placed inside. No additional box purchase is needed.
The main advantage of original carton consolidation is saving on material costs while reducing packaging waste. However, it does require the original box to be the right size and structurally sound — if the box is too small or already damaged, warehouse staff will recommend switching to a new box to keep your goods safe during international transit.
When carrying out original carton consolidation, Ebaoguo’s warehouse team performs a basic inspection of the original box to confirm it meets international courier standards for load-bearing capacity and sealing before proceeding. If the box doesn’t meet requirements, customer service will reach out and offer an alternative.
What Makes Up the Original Carton Consolidation Fee? #
Many customers wonder: if I’m using my own box, why is there still a fee? That’s because the consolidation process itself involves several manual steps. The fee typically covers:
1. Handling Service Fee #
Warehouse staff need to open each parcel, inspect the contents, rearrange items, add protective padding (such as bubble wrap and paper fill), then reseal and relabel the box. This is generally charged as a fixed fee per consolidation job, with a typical cost of around AUD 2–5 or the equivalent in local currency. Please refer to the latest pricing on the Ebaoguo website for the most up-to-date figures.
2. Supplementary Materials Fee (if applicable) #
Even when using an original carton, the warehouse may need to add a small amount of padding material (bubble wrap, strapping tape, sealing tape) to keep items secure. This cost is usually minimal or already included in the handling fee — confirm with customer service before placing your order.
3. Weight / Volumetric Weight Billing #
Once consolidation is complete, the final shipping cost is calculated based on the greater of actual weight and volumetric weight (length × width × height ÷ volumetric divisor). Original carton consolidation can sometimes result in a more compact package than a new box, which may reduce the volumetric weight and save on shipping — another potential benefit of this option.

Customs & Clearance Information by Destination #
Consolidated parcels still need to clear customs upon arrival at the destination. Here are the key details for each major destination:
- Australia: Under Australian Border Force (ABF) regulations, imports with a declared value exceeding AUD 1,000 are subject to GST and potentially customs duty. Please ensure the declared value is accurate after consolidation.
- Malaysia: The Royal Malaysian Customs Department (RMC) levies import duty and Sales and Service Tax (SST) on imported goods. Duty-free thresholds and tax rates vary by product category — refer to the latest announcements on the RMC website.
- Taiwan: The Customs Administration under Taiwan’s Ministry of Finance stipulates that express imports with a dutiable value exceeding TWD 2,000 must be declared and may be subject to duty. Contact customer service for the latest policy details.
- New Zealand: New Zealand Customs Service charges GST on imports with a declared value exceeding NZD 1,000. For goods below this threshold, GST is collected by the seller or platform.
- Mainland China: Personal imports are regulated by the General Administration of Customs (GACC). Both cross-border e-commerce and personal mail-in shipments are subject to applicable limits — confirm these in advance.
Ebaoguo recommends accurately declaring the description and value of each item before consolidation to avoid customs delays or penalties resulting from incorrect declarations.

Frequently Asked Questions #
Q1: Which is better value — original carton consolidation or new box consolidation?
It depends on your situation. If one of your parcels has a box that’s large enough and in good condition, original carton consolidation saves on box material costs and is generally cheaper overall. However, if the original box is too small or damaged, forcing it to be used could result in goods being damaged in transit — which would cost you more in the long run. We recommend uploading photos of your parcels when submitting your request so customer service can help assess whether original carton consolidation is suitable.
Q2: What if the original carton isn’t big enough to fit all the parcels?
Warehouse staff will assess the dimensions before proceeding. If the original box genuinely cannot fit all the items, customer service will contact you and suggest switching to a new box or adjusting the consolidation plan (for example, reducing the number of parcels being combined). You don’t need to worry about goods being forced into an unsuitable box — Ebaoguo’s operating standards put the safety of your goods first.
Q3: How is the customs declared value calculated after consolidation?
The declared value of the consolidated parcel should be the combined value of all items included. Ebaoguo will assist you in completing the declaration form, but the final responsibility for the declaration rests with the recipient. Please declare accurately and avoid under-declaring. Customs authorities at each destination — including Australia’s ABF, Taiwan’s Customs Administration, and Malaysia’s RMC — have the right to verify declared values, and inaccurate declarations may result in goods being held or fines being issued.
